Output 89ddfee92efa83799d01d171f10b5275f877f68adeb133b032677a97f6266d76:24

value
1556962
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c8d21ae556f74a7f824cfc7a8bc41c0055dc3ea OP_EQUAL
address
3MoBejrECSLvmNDyQySVfjP1wq1sYB3ifj
transaction
89ddfee92efa83799d01d171f10b5275f877f68adeb133b032677a97f6266d76
spent
true